排序
MySQL触发器使用场景与编写技巧_自动化数据维护的最佳实践
mysql触发器是一种特殊的存储程序,会在insert、update或delete操作时自动执行。1. 它分为before和after两种类型,before用于数据校验和预处理,after用于日志记录和后续操作;2. 触发器通过new...
Vue.js 怎么实现数据的双向绑定
vue.js通过响应式系统和虚拟dom实现数据双向绑定。1.响应式系统使用object.defineproperty或proxy劫持数据属性。2.虚拟dom创建树并通过diff算法更新真实dom。3.事件监听器更新数据模型。 引言 ...
sql 中 lower 用法_sql 中 lower 函数转小写的方法
lower()函数的主要作用是将字符串转换为小写形式,用于解决大小写不一致导致的匹配问题。常见场景包括用户登录、搜索匹配等,在查询时通过统一格式提高准确性。基本用法有:1.与where结合过滤条...
PHP常用框架如何集成第三方登录功能 PHP常用框架第三方认证的集成技巧
oauth 2.0协议的核心优势在于它是一个授权而非认证协议,使用户无需向第三方应用透露密码即可授权访问资源,提升了安全性;2. 它通过access_token的有限权限和过期机制降低安全风险,且支持用户...
sql 中 left 用法_sql 中 left 函数截取字符串的技巧
left 函数在 sql 中用于从字符串左侧开始提取指定数量的字符。其基本用法为 left(string, number_of_characters),如 left('hello world', 5) 返回 'hello';不同数据库中替代方式包括 mysql 可...
PHP常用框架如何实现RESTful API接口开发 PHP常用框架API开发的基础教程
使用php框架构建restful api的核心在于利用其mvc架构、路由系统、orm和请求/响应处理机制,提升开发效率与代码安全性;2. laravel等主流框架通过预置组件如路由、中间件、eloquent orm和认证机...
基于PHP和MySQL搭建电商网站的数据库设计
选择php和mysql搭建电商网站是因为:1)广泛应用和社区支持,2)性能和扩展性,3)成本效益。数据库设计包括用户管理、商品管理、订单管理和支付系统,涵盖了电商网站的核心功能。 在电商网站的开...
正则表达式中的特殊字符有哪些?如何使用它们?
正则表达式中最常用的特殊字符包括^和$用于匹配边界,.、d、w、s作为通配符,()和[]用于分组与集合,*、+、?、{n,m}控制重复次数,用来转义特殊字符。^匹配起始位置,$匹配结束位置;.匹配任意...
Java中JavaMail的用法 详解邮件发送的配置步骤
javamail是java程序中用于发送邮件的工具,它通过session对象和message对象实现邮件发送。1.添加依赖:maven项目在pom.xml中引入com.sun.mail:javax.mail:1.6.2,gradle项目在build.gradle中添...
如何查看软件更新日志 apt changelog获取方法
在 linux 系统中查看软件更新日志的方法有三种:一、使用 apt changelog 命令查看,如 apt changelog nginx,但需依赖软件源支持;二、通过浏览器访问 launchpad 上的 changelog 页面,例如 htt...